NRES 445 - GIS Programming

(3 units)
This course will focus on teaching basic and advanced programming skills, and use these skills to expand geospatial analyses programmatically including techniques to import, manipulate, analyze, and export geospatial data. This course will cover such topics as Basic Programming, Debugging, Code Performance, Parallel Processing, Raster and Vector Processing, Spatial Modeling, Geostatistics, and Remote Sensing.

Prerequisite(s): GEOG 210  or GEOL 210 .

Grading Basis: Graded
Units of Lecture: 3
Offered: Every Fall - Even Years

Student Learning Outcomes
Upon completion of this course, students will be able to:
1. demonstrate the basics of programming.
2. expand GIS capabilities programmatically, including advanced techniques to import, manipulate, analyze, and export geospatial data.
3. develop and debug code for their own applications.
